407 BMW cars for sale in Bridport

Main listing image - BMW 2 Series Active Tourer

BMW 2 Series Active Tourer225e xDrive M Sport 5dr DCT

Hybrid

£42,031

or £704 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£703.51, Customer Deposit: £6,304.00, Total Deposit: £6,304.65, Optional Final Payment: £14,038.00, Total Charge For Credit: £11,376.62, Total Amount Payable: £53,407.62,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000

BMW 2 Series Active Tourer218i Luxury 5dr Step Auto

2020
31,343 miles
Petrol

£15,890

£531 off
£15,359
or £271 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£270.98, Customer Deposit: £2,303.00, Total Deposit: £2,303.85, Optional Final Payment: £4,308.00, Total Charge For Credit: £3,988.91, Total Amount Payable: £19,347.91,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 4.80ppm, Mileage Per Annum: 10,000

BMW X6xDrive M60i MHT 5dr Auto

2023
7,051 miles
Hybrid

£71,495

or £1,186 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,185.82, Customer Deposit: £10,724.00, Total Deposit: £10,724.25, Optional Final Payment: £24,520.00, Total Charge For Credit: £19,482.79, Total Amount Payable: £90,977.79,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000

BMW 5 Series Touring530e xDrive M Sport 5dr Auto

Hybrid

£64,415

or £1,055 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,054.47, Customer Deposit: £9,662.00, Total Deposit: £9,662.25, Optional Final Payment: £22,915.00, Total Charge For Credit: £17,722.34, Total Amount Payable: £82,137.34,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W 5 Series Touring530e M Sport 5dr Auto

Hybrid

£63,555

or £1,036 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,035.21, Customer Deposit: £9,533.00, Total Deposit: £9,533.25, Optional Final Payment: £22,915.00, Total Charge For Credit: £17,548.12, Total Amount Payable: £81,103.12,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W X6xDrive40d MHT M Sport 5dr Step Auto

Diesel

£94,140

or £1,601 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,600.03, Customer Deposit: £14,121.00, Total Deposit: £14,121.00, Optional Final Payment: £30,004.00, Total Charge For Credit: £25,186.41, Total Amount Payable: £119,326.41,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 14.40ppm, Mileage Per Annum: 10,000

BMW i4250kW eDrive40 M Sport 83.9kWh 5dr Auto

Electric

£61,265

or £1,051 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,050.20, Customer Deposit: £9,189.00, Total Deposit: £9,189.75, Optional Final Payment: £18,999.00, Total Charge For Credit: £16,283.15, Total Amount Payable: £77,548.15,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W i4250kW eDrive40 M Sport 83.9kWh 5dr Auto

Electric

£61,265

or £1,051 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,050.20, Customer Deposit: £9,189.00, Total Deposit: £9,189.75, Optional Final Payment: £18,999.00, Total Charge For Credit: £16,283.15, Total Amount Payable: £77,548.15,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

BMW i4250kW eDrive40 M Sport 83.9kWh 5dr Auto

Electric

£61,265

or £1,051 mo
34 miles away

*Representative example: Contract Length: 48 months, 47 Monthly Payments: £1,050.20, Customer Deposit: £9,189.00, Total Deposit: £9,189.75, Optional Final Payment: £18,999.00, Total Charge For Credit: £16,283.15, Total Amount Payable: £77,548.15, Representative APR: 11.70%, Interest Rate (Fixed): 11.12%, Excess Mileage Charge: 9.60ppm, Mileage Per Annum: 10,000

361-378 of 407 vehicles